Why Replace a Composite Door Panel?

Before diving into the replacement process, it's essential to comprehend why one might require to replace a composite door panel. The following list details some common reasons:

  1. Damage from Weathering: Exposure to sunshine, rain, and snow can deteriorate door panels with time.
  2. Physical Damage: Impacts from things or vandalism can develop damages or holes.
  3. Aesthetic Updates: Homeowners may want to update their door's look for aesthetic appeal or to match a renovation.
  4. Energy Efficiency: If the door panel is old or damaged, it might not insulate as effectively, resulting in greater energy bills.

Comprehending Composite Door Panels

Composite door panels are usually made from several materials, including wood, PVC, and foam, making them robust and energy-efficient. They generally consist of an internal core for insulation, a layer of durable product for aesthetic appeals, and a weather-resistant finish.

Signs You Need to Replace Your Composite Door Panel

Identifying the correct time for door panel replacement can conserve homeowners time and money. Here are some signs to look out for:

  • Visible Cracks or Splits: Cracks can jeopardize the insulation and security of the door.
  • Contorting or Bowing: Misalignment shows moisture damage or structural concerns.
  • Extreme Drafts: If you observe cold air going into through the door, it's time for a modification.
  • Difficult Operation: If the door is sticking or difficult to open and close, it might need a replacement.

Steps for Composite Door Panel Replacement

Changing a composite door panel might appear difficult, however by following these steps, the procedure can be workable:

2. Get Rid Of the Existing Door

  • Unscrew the Hinges: Carefully eliminate the door from the frame after loosening the hinges.
  • Remove the Panel: Depending on the style, you might need to pry off the existing panel with an energy knife.
  • Examine for Damage: Inspect the door frame for any indications of damage that may need attention before setting up the brand-new panel.

3. Step the New Panel

  • Take Accurate Measurements: Measure the height and width of the door to make sure that the brand-new panel fits properly.
  • Verify Thickness: Check the density of the door to choose a compatible panel.

4. Install the New Panel

  • Line Up the New Panel: Position the replacement panel into the frame, ensuring it sits uniformly.
  • Secure the Panel: Use screws or nails to attach the panel, ensuring it is securely attached.
  • Examine Level: Use a level to guarantee the panel is straight and make any essential modifications.

5. Final Touches

  • Apply Sealant: Use a caulking weapon to seal any spaces around the edges.
  • Weatherstripping: Install new weatherstripping to enhance insulation and avoid drafts.
  • Reattach the Door: Once whatever is secure and dry, reattach the door to its hinges.

6. Evaluate the Door

  • Open and Close Slowly: After setup, check that the door runs efficiently.
  • Examine for Air Leaks: Check for any air leakages around the edges and change as necessary.

Maintenance Tips for Composite Doors

To lengthen the life of composite doors, routine maintenance is crucial. Here are some suggestions:

  • Regular Cleaning: Use a moderate cleaning agent and soft cloth to clean the surface area.
  • Examine Hardware: Regularly examine and tighten up screws and hinges.
  • Periodic Checks for Damage: Inspect the door and panel for cracks or warping and address issues promptly.

FAQs

Q1: How long does it require to replace a composite door panel?

A1: The replacement procedure generally takes a couple of hours, depending on the complexity of the setup and the skill level of the person performing the job.

Q2: Can I change the panel myself, or should I employ a professional?

A2: While numerous house owners can perform this task, employing a professional is advisable for those who do not have experience with home repairs.

Q3: What's the cost of changing a composite door panel?

A3: Costs vary based on the quality of the panel, labor, and any additional products needed, however it can range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 800 usually.

Q4: Are composite doors energy-efficient?

A4: Yes, composite doors offer excellent thermal insulation, assisting to lower energy costs and preserve a comfortable home environment.
